Moreover, Si-based solar cell technologies are hampered by the fact that Si solar cell lose efficiency more quickly as the temperature rises [2]. The high-energy need for silicon production and expensive installation cost are the main weaknesses for efficient and large-scale production of the Si-based Solar cell. Solar Cell Construction & Working Principle
Solar cell is a device or a structure that converts the solar energy i.e. the energy obtained from the sun, directly into the electrical energy. The basic principle behind the function of solar cell is based on photovoltaic effect .

Solar Cell: Working Principle & Construction (Diagrams Included)
Solar Cell Definition: A solar cell (also known as a photovoltaic cell) is an electrical device that transforms light energy directly into electrical energy using the photovoltaic effect. Solar Cell Structure
The basic steps in the operation of a solar cell are: the generation of light-generated carriers; the collection of the light-generated carries to generate a current; the generation of a large voltage across the solar cell; and; the dissipation of power in the load and in parasitic resistances.

Function and Structure of Solar Cells
All present solar cells are found to follow the same principles. They consist of an absorber embedded between layers with selective transport properties, semi-permeable membranes for electrons on one side and for holes on the other side. Their structure is shown to be a consequence of the absorption and transport properties of the materials

How do solar PV cells work?
Solar PV cells consist of two types of semiconductor solar elements – p-type and n-type silicon. The difference lies in the type of charge carriers. An electric field forms between the two semiconductor layers. When a photon of sunlight knocks a free electron loose, the electric field pushes it out of the silicon junction.
